linux

Linux日志中的资源使用情况分析

小樊
46
2025-10-10 18:28:59
栏目: 智能运维

在Linux系统中,日志文件通常记录了系统运行过程中的各种事件和信息,包括资源使用情况。要分析Linux日志中的资源使用情况,你可以关注以下几个方面:

  1. 系统负载:通过查看/var/log/messages/var/log/syslog文件,可以找到关于系统负载的信息。这些日志中包含了CPU、内存、磁盘等资源的使用情况。你可以使用uptime命令查看系统的负载情况。

  2. 内存使用:通过查看/proc/meminfo文件,可以获取到系统的内存使用情况。此外,你还可以使用free命令来查看内存的详细信息。

  3. CPU使用:通过查看/proc/stat文件,可以获取到CPU的使用情况。此外,你还可以使用tophtop命令来实时查看CPU的使用情况。

  4. 磁盘使用:通过查看/var/log/messages/var/log/syslog文件,可以找到关于磁盘使用情况的信息。此外,你还可以使用df命令来查看磁盘的剩余空间,使用du命令来查看目录或文件的大小。

  5. 网络使用:通过查看/var/log/messages/var/log/syslog文件,可以找到关于网络使用情况的信息。此外,你还可以使用ifconfigip addr命令来查看网络接口的信息,使用netstatss命令来查看网络连接的状态。

  6. 进程信息:通过查看/var/log/messages/var/log/syslog文件,可以找到关于进程的信息。此外,你还可以使用ps命令来查看进程的状态,使用tophtop命令来实时查看进程的资源使用情况。

  7. 日志分析工具:你还可以使用一些日志分析工具来帮助你分析资源使用情况,例如logwatchglances等。

总之,要分析Linux日志中的资源使用情况,你需要关注系统负载、内存、CPU、磁盘、网络等方面的信息。通过查看相应的日志文件和使用命令行工具,你可以更好地了解系统的资源使用状况。

0
看了该问题的人还看了